In response to the fresh court ruling on the agency’s operations, the Federal Capital Territory Administration (FCTA) has promised to abide by the new court ruling which would be bordering on the tenure of the six area council chairmen, which has been generating a lot of controversies lately.

Recall that the Court has overturned an earlier judgment issued on Friday, May 13, 2022, which would be granting a one-year extension to the outgoing Chairmen and Councilors of the 6 FCT Area Councils.

To this end, the administration has received the Certified True Copy of the revised judgment of the FCT High Court delivered by Justice Ibrahim Mohammed in respect of the foregoing subject matter at around 1400 hours on Friday, June 10, 2022.

This was contained in a statement made available to newsmen in Abuja by FCT Minister Chief Press Secretary, Mr Anthony Ogunlelye.

The statement Reads: “We want to reiterate that as a law-abiding organization, the FCTA will equally obey this new judgement just as it had complied with the earlier judgement. The Chairmen shall accordingly be inaugurated at 10:00hrs prompt on Tuesday, June 14, 2022. Further details will be provided in due course.

“Residents are once again reminded that the FCT is a creation of law and all actions of the FCT Administration are guided by the rule of law and this case will not be an exception.

“The FCTA extends its appreciation to all stakeholders for their patience and support in this regard and enjoins all residents of the Territory to remain calm and law abiding in their daily activities.”
